Ethan Thiart

Having first impressed for Namibia at the U13 Craven Week of 2013, Ethan Thiart enrolled at one of South Africa’s renowned schools, Maritzburg College. He excelled there, representing the school’s U14A and U15A teams, before returning home in 2016. Ethan immediately earned selection for Namibia at the U16 Grant Khomo Week, before playing a further part in the U18 Academy Week two years later. In the colours of Windhoek Gymnasium, Thiart was a standout performer in various schoolboy rugby festivals, catching the eye of the Blue Bulls, who summarily signed Ethan for the 2020 season.
The Namibian was however unable to move to Pretoria due to the outbreak of Covid-19, but the mobile tighthead’s ability to completely dominate the collision makes him an asset to any squad.
